Best 30312 Georgia Public Schools (2025-26)

For the 2025-26 school year, there are 6 public schools serving 3,885 students in 30312, GA (there are , serving 195 private students). 95% of all K-12 students in 30312, GA are educated in public schools (compared to the GA state average of 91%).
The top-ranked public schools in 30312, GA are David T Howard Middle School, Parkside Elementary School and Wesley International Academy Charter.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Public schools in zipcode 30312 have an average math proficiency score of 34% (versus the Georgia public school average of 39%), and reading proficiency score of 43% (versus the 40% statewide average). Schools in 30312, GA have an average ranking of 6/10, which is in the top 50% of Georgia public schools.
Minority enrollment is 76% of the student body (majority Black), which is more than the Georgia public school average of 65% (majority Black).
